Technical Foundations
Behind the scenes, application programming interfaces link game servers for tables and sports books to shared user databases that handle both transaction histories and loyalty points, and this architecture supports the real-time updates needed when odds shift during an event or when a table game round concludes with a payout.
Providers test these connections extensively to ensure stability during peak traffic periods, and case examples from major suppliers demonstrate how a single deposit can fund play across multiple categories without balance transfers or additional authorizations.
